Address 760.35071849 DOGE

DD1vJmK2meTVkm4Ms4MrZtVvxCVqZB7idB

Confirmed

Total Received760.35071849 DOGE
Total Sent0 DOGE
Final Balance760.35071849 DOGE
No. Transactions1

Transactions

Fee: 2 DOGE
2069572 Confirmations192708948.95740888 DOGE